Bathroom Tile Repairs — London
Project Overview
British Builders attended a property at Lion Mills, London to carry out targeted bathroom tile repairs following plumbing access works and signs of localised damage around the shower and floor area. After inspection, it was confirmed that a full bathroom retile was not required, as most of the existing tiles remained sound.
The work focused on reinstating the affected backboard, repairing loose wall tiles, re-fixing damaged floor tiles, and restoring waterproofing in the wet area. This approach helped reduce disruption while still making the shower area secure, sealed and suitable for continued use.
Scope of Work
- Inspected the shower and floor tile areas
- Confirmed the issue was localised rather than full-room damage
- Reinstated the removed backboard section
- Prepared a rigid, moisture-appropriate base for tiling
- Carefully lifted loose tiles from the shower wall
- Cleaned and re-fixed affected wall tiles
- Repaired cracked grout around the shower area
- Lifted and re-installed affected floor tiles
- Used flexible adhesive where required
- Re-grouted and sealed repaired tile joints
- Applied targeted waterproofing to the wet area
- Removed waste and left the bathroom tidy
Challenges & Solutions
- The bathroom had visible localised tile damage — Our team avoided unnecessary full retiling and focused only on the affected areas.
- Previous plumbing access had left the substrate exposed — A new backboard section was reinstated to provide a stable base.
- Loose tiles and cracked grout could allow water ingress — The affected tiles were re-fixed, re-grouted and sealed.
- The floor section also required repair — Affected floor tiles were lifted, re-bedded and finished with renewed joints.
Final Outcome
The affected shower wall and floor areas were restored without the need for a full bathroom retile. The repaired sections were re-fixed, re-grouted and sealed to help prevent further water ingress and improve the integrity of the wet area.
All waste was cleared from site, and the bathroom was left clean, tidy and ready for standard curing before normal use.
